Island Pond Information

Island Pond is a village located in the town of Brighton in Essex County, Vermont. It is situated in the northeastern part of the state, near the New Hampshire border. Here are some key details about Island Pond:

1. Geography: Island Pond is located around the shores of a lake of the same name, which is popular for recreational activities such as fishing, boating, and swimming. The area is characterized by its natural beauty, including forests, rivers, and mountains, making it a popular destination for outdoor enthusiasts.

2. History: Island Pond has historical significance, having been a hub for the logging industry in the 19th century. The arrival of the railroad helped the village grow, and it served as a significant point for transportation and commerce in the region.

3. Demographics: The population of Island Pond is relatively small, reflecting the rural character of the area. It has a close-knit community and a quaint, picturesque atmosphere.

4. Recreation: The area offers various recreational opportunities, particularly in the summer and winter months. In addition to water activities, it is known for hiking, snowmobiling, and cross-country skiing.

5. Transportation: Island Pond is accessible by road and is located near U.S. Route 105. The village also has a train station that is part of the region's historical railroad heritage.

6. Attractions: The surrounding Green Mountains and the numerous lakes and rivers provide a beautiful backdrop for outdoor activities and sightseeing.

Island Pond is a charming location with a rich history and a strong connection to nature, making it an appealing spot in Vermont for both residents and visitors.
